Key skills for this role
BS in Materials Engineering with a concentration/interest in metallurgy or BS in Metallurgical Engineering.
2-5 years of post graduate engineering experience
MS in Materials Engineering with a concentration/interest in metallurgy or MS in Metallurgical Engineering.
Experience in an industrial environment, shipbuilding, or other heavy fabrication.
Experience with Additive Manufacturing processes, including direct-energy deposition and laser powder bed fusion.
Applicants should be familiar with Additive Manufacturing processes, mill production of metal products, casting production, heat treatment, mechanical properties of materials, mechanical property testing and metallographic techniques.
Knowledge of material specifications, standards and technical publications, including Military, Federal, ASTM, and ASM, is desirable.
The applicants must be able to communicate clearly and concisely, both verbally and in writing, and it is expected that the applicant is able to write technical reports and correspondences using good grammar with correct spelling and punctuation.
Applicants must be personable, interested in working as part of a team in a fast paced environment, interested in learning, willing to consult with coworkers, and comfortable in interacting directly both with hourly technicians and with upper management.
Familiarity with Microsoft Excel, Word, and PowerPoint is required.
